Should You Buy a 2020 Moto Guzzi V7 III Special?

The 2020 Moto Guzzi V7 III Special is a classic motorcycle that appeals to riders who appreciate vintage aesthetics combined with modern performance. With a 0.744L engine producing 52 hp and 44 lb-ft of torque, it offers a balanced ride that is both engaging and manageable for various skill levels. The bike boasts a commendable fuel efficiency of 42.8 MPG combined, making it a practical choice for daily commuting or weekend rides. While specific pricing details are unavailable, the V7 III Special is generally positioned in the mid-range segment, appealing to those looking for a stylish yet functional motorcycle without breaking the bank.

This model stands out for its unique Italian design, comfortable seating position, and excellent handling characteristics. Riders can expect a smooth ride, whether navigating city streets or cruising on the open road. The classic body type and retro styling make it a head-turner, attracting enthusiasts who value both form and function in their motorcycles.
